#e6061c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e6061c is composed of 90.2% red, 2.4% green and 11%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 97.4% magenta, 87.8%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 354.1 degrees, a saturation of 94.9% and a lightness of 46.3%. #e6061c color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0c38 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0033.

#e6061c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e6061c has RGB values of R:230, G:6, B:28 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.97, Y:0.88,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15074844.
